117.info
人生若只如初见

mongodb hbase 如何进行配置

MongoDB和HBase是两种不同类型的NoSQL数据库,它们各自拥有独特的特点和适用场景。MongoDB是一个基于文档的数据库,适合需要灵活数据模型和复杂查询的应用场景,如内容管理系统、博客平台等。而HBase是一个基于列族的分布式数据库,适用于需要高吞吐量和低延迟的应用场景,如日志分析、实时数据处理等。因此,它们通常不会被集成在一起使用,因为它们的架构和操作方式有很大的不同。以下是对两种数据库配置的概述:

MongoDB配置

  1. 环境准备:确保所有机器之间网络互通,安装配置JDK和Hadoop,版本需兼容。
  2. 下载并解压MongoDB:从MongoDB官网下载适合的版本,解压到指定目录,并创建数据文件夹用于存储数据库文件。
  3. 配置环境变量:编辑系统属性中的环境变量,添加MongoDB的bin目录路径到Path中。
  4. 启动MongoDB服务:使用命令mongod启动服务,并通过浏览器访问http://localhost:27017验证安装成功。

HBase配置

  1. 环境准备:确保已安装Hadoop,版本需兼容HBase。
  2. 下载并解压HBase:从HBase官网下载与Hadoop兼容的版本,解压到指定目录。
  3. 配置环境变量:编辑bashrc文件,添加HBase的安装目录到环境变量中,并执行source命令使配置生效。
  4. 配置HBase:编辑hbase-env.sh文件指定JDK安装位置,编辑hbase-site.xml文件配置Zookeeper地址、HBase数据存储路径等。
  5. 启动HBase:在HBase目录下执行start-hbase.sh命令启动服务,并通过浏览器访问http://localhost:16010验证安装成功。

虽然MongoDB和HBase通常不进行集成,但如果需要在同一系统中使用,建议分别进行配置,并根据具体的应用需求选择合适的数据库。

未经允许不得转载 » 本文链接:https://www.117.info/ask/fe077AzsKAQJfBVY.html

推荐文章

  • 大数据hbase架构性能怎样

    HBase是一个高可靠性、高性能、面向列的分布式存储系统,适用于大数据的快速查询和存储需求。其架构设计和性能优化对于满足大规模数据处理场景至关重要。以下是关...

  • 大数据hbase架构如何扩展

    HBase是一个分布式、可扩展的NoSQL数据库,它允许用户在大规模数据集上进行高效的随机读写操作。以下是有关大数据HBase架构如何扩展的相关信息:
    HBase架构...

  • 大数据hbase架构怎样优化

    HBase是一个高性能、可扩展的分布式NoSQL数据库,适用于需要快速读写大量数据的应用场景,如实时数据分析、日志处理等。为了确保HBase系统的高效运行,性能调优是...

  • 大数据hbase架构有何特点

    HBase是一个基于Hadoop的分布式、可伸缩的NoSQL数据库,适用于存储非结构化和半结构化数据。它具有高可靠性、高性能和可扩展性等特点。以下是HBase的主要特点: ...

  • mongodb hbase 安全性咋样

    MongoDB和HBase都是流行的开源分布式数据库系统,各自具有独特的安全特性和措施。以下是关于MongoDB和HBase安全性的具体介绍:
    MongoDB 安全性 身份验证和授...

  • mongodb hbase 有哪些应用场景

    MongoDB和HBase都是流行的NoSQL数据库系统,各自具有独特的优势和适用场景。以下是它们的主要应用场景:
    MongoDB的应用场景 实时数据插入、更新与查询:适合...

  • mongodb hbase 数据怎样同步

    MongoDB和HBase是两种不同类型的数据库,MongoDB是一个基于文档的NoSQL数据库,而HBase是一个基于列的分布式数据库。它们之间的数据同步通常涉及到数据导出、转换...

  • mongodb hbase 性能如何

    MongoDB和HBase都是流行的NoSQL数据库系统,各自具有独特的性能特点和适用场景。以下是它们性能方面的相关介绍:
    MongoDB性能特点 查询性能:MongoDB通过内...